Output 434637f8b6685ce7ab9b80663c29e6d792bb0a8c329e56b28d10c5d7a4785076:2

value
514152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c12b8506a3fd36e93e1b24d004e975f48e2ab78 OP_EQUAL
address
3Mkf1S5iYq5vWHMozshWGzx8NmHKmwF2gJ
transaction
434637f8b6685ce7ab9b80663c29e6d792bb0a8c329e56b28d10c5d7a4785076
spent
true